The Role AC Coils Play in Keeping Your Home Cool

Your air conditioner relies on two sets of coils to do its job. The evaporator coils inside your home absorb heat from the air, and the condenser coils outside release that heat to the outdoors. Together, they make it possible for your system to move heat out of your home and keep your living spaces cool and comfortable.

When those coils are clean, heat transfers efficiently and your system runs the way it should. When they’re coated in dust, dirt, or grime, that transfer slows down. Your AC has to work harder to reach the same temperatures, which puts extra strain on the equipment and drives up your energy bills.

In Columbus, IN, the combination of hot, humid summers and seasonal pollen means coils can pick up buildup faster than homeowners might expect. Regular coil cleaning is one of the most straightforward ways to protect your system and keep it performing well through the hottest months of the year.

Warning Signs Your AC Coils Are Due for a Cleaning​

Dirty coils don’t always announce themselves right away, but your system will start to show signs over time. Here are some of the most common things to watch for:

  • Weak or warm airflow
  • Higher energy bills
  • Ice on the unit
  • System running constantly
  • Home not reaching set temperature
  • Musty or stale odors

If you’re noticing any of these, it’s worth having a technician take a look. Catching the problem early can prevent more serious damage down the road.

Where All That Buildup on Your Coils Comes From​

Coil buildup is something that happens gradually, and it comes from sources most homeowners deal with every day. Dust and pet dander circulate through your home continuously, and a portion of that makes its way onto the evaporator coils over time. Outdoor condenser coils are exposed to grass clippings, cottonwood, pollen, and general yard debris throughout the season.

Columbus summers bring high humidity, which creates conditions where buildup sticks to coil surfaces more easily. Moisture in the air gives dust and debris something to cling to, which means coils can get dirty faster than they would in a drier climate.

Mold and mildew can also develop on evaporator coils when moisture sits without proper drainage. This is not just a performance issue. It can affect your indoor air quality and lead to odors circulating through your home every time the system runs.

What Routine Coil Cleaning Does for Your System​

Clean coils make a real difference in how your system performs day to day. When heat can transfer freely, your AC reaches your target temperature faster and cycles off sooner, which means less wear on the compressor and other components over time.

Energy efficiency is one of the most noticeable benefits. A system with clean coils doesn’t have to run as long to do the same job, and that shows up in lower monthly utility bills. During an Indiana summer when your AC runs for hours at a stretch, those savings can add up quickly.

Routine cleaning also extends the life of your equipment. Overworked systems break down sooner, and many of those breakdowns trace back to something as preventable as dirty coils. Staying on top of maintenance keeps small issues from becoming expensive repairs and helps you get the most out of your investment.

Frequently Asked Questions​

How often should AC coils be cleaned?

Most systems benefit from a coil cleaning once a year. If you have pets, live near fields, or run your AC heavily through the summer, more frequent cleanings may be worthwhile.
